The Academic Forum unfolds with excitement. The Young Scholars Forum will explore the impact of economics and business on driving high-tech industries, the role of infrastructure in economic growth, and innovative topics such as cryptocurrency whitepapers and green innovation. The Annual Cross-sectional Project Session will showcase new research outcomes and the Global Deans' Forum will delve into the future of sustainable development education and participating deans will share their experiences and insights in cultivating future business leaders and innovators.
